Job Title
Senior Digital Verification Engineer
Role Summary
Lead end-to-end functional verification for complex ASIC/IC blocks and systems. You will own verification strategy, develop UVM-based environments, drive closure of functional and code coverage, and coordinate with architecture, design, and software teams.
This is a technical leadership role that includes mentoring junior engineers and optimizing verification automation and tool selection.
Experience Level
Senior β experienced verification engineer with substantial hands-on ASIC/IC verification responsibility.
Responsibilities
Primary responsibilities focus on defining verification strategy, implementing thorough test environments, and achieving verification closure.
- Architect and execute verification strategies and test plans; implement UVM-based verification environments from scratch.
- Drive functional and code coverage to closure using constrained-random testing, assertion-based verification (SVA), and formal methods.
- Review and improve design specifications early to enhance verifiability.
- Collaborate with global architecture, design, and software teams on hardware/software partitioning and system-level verification.
- Provide technical leadership and mentorship to junior verification engineers.
- Evaluate third-party VIP and tools and participate in make/buy decisions to improve engineering efficiency.
Requirements
Must-have technical skills and experience for successful performance in this role.
- Extensive ASIC/IC digital verification experience with strong mastery of SystemVerilog and UVM.
- Proven ability to design and set up a UVM testbench from specification to a full verification environment.
- Proficiency with industry-standard simulators and verification management tools (example: Cadence Xcelium, eManager/vManager).
- Working knowledge of Verilog and VHDL.
- Practical experience with functional verification methodologies, assertion-based verification (SVA), formal verification, and regression frameworks.
- Intermediate to advanced digital design skills to align closely with architecture and design teams.
- Strong English communication skills (written and verbal) and the ability to influence technical decisions.
